Trip to New York City - March 1919 - Page 148

Image
  I'm very lucky to have several of my grandmother Evelyn Clara Call's (1895-1962) photo albums. And perhaps even luckier that she labeled many of the photos - so I know roughly when and where they were taken, and who was in the photos.  My grandmother attended Northwestern University in Evanston, Illinois in 1915-1916, and then Cornell University in Ithaca, New York from 1916-1919 Page 148 has photographs of a trip to New York City in March 1919.  The first two photographs were taken from the top of a bus traveling along Fifth Avenue The second photograph was taken looking north up Fifth Avenue. The intersection at the bottom of the photo is Fifth Avenue and East 38th Street. In 1919, the flagship store for Knox Hats was at 452 Fifth Avenue. The New York Public Library is located between the buildings advertising Knox Hats and Goodrich Tires.  The remaining three photographs were taken in Central Park, near the Obelisk behind the Metropolitan Museum of Art.
